Smith Center resident, Paul Nix, passed away February 26, 2021 at the age of 64.  

He was born August 23, 1956 in Meridian, TX.

Survivors include his wife Margaret of the home; a son, Nicholas of Smith Center; his daughter, LaDonna Stice of Stockton; 9 grandchildren and one great-grandchild.

Funeral services will be held Friday, March 5 at 2:00 p.m., in the Olliff-Boeve Memorial Chapel with Pastor Jay Brandon officiating. Burial will follow in the West Cedar Cemetery, Phillips County.

Chester Lee (Chet) Goodheart, age 80, passed away on January 20, 2021 at his home in Loveland, Colo.

He was born in Hays, Kan. on February 24, 1940 to Floyd and Maxine (Sellens) Goodheart. He was the second born of four boys and was raised on a farm in Russell County, Kansas. He attended a two-room school at Sellens Creek District #58 in grades 1-8 and then graduated from Russell High School in 1958. This is where he met Norma Jean Brandenburg and after a courtship, married in May of 1960.

Diane Marie (Dettmer) Winkenwader, age 74, of Blue Rapids, Kan. passed away at her home on Thursday, November 26, 2020.

She was born in Manhattan, Kan. at St. Mary’s Hospital on August 4, 1946 to Everett Dettmer and Cleo (Johnson) Dettmer. She and her older brother, Dr. Dennis (Denny) Dettmer spent the early part of their childhood in Randolph, Kan. She attended grade school in Randolph until sixth grade when the family relocated to Waterville, Kan., due to the building of the Tuttle Creek Dam.
